Torture Museum (Muzeum útrpného práva)

In the dark cellars of this space on Celetná Street in the city centre you can visit a unique exhibition. Spread over an area of 400 m2 are more than 100 exhibits, historical engravings and wax figures, which accurately shows how the torture instruments were used. The atmosphere is enhanced by audio-visual effects that make you feel as if you yourself watching what is happening from the sidelines of a witch burning or peering under the hand of the executioner.
